In a significant move aimed at enhancing outdoor recreation, Montgomery Parks has announced that all of its nearly 300 miles of trails are now open to Class 1 electric bicycles. This policy shift, effective immediately, allows riders to experience the natural beauty of the parks while using pedal-assist technology. The decision comes five years after these e-bikes were first permitted on paved paths, making this expansion a long-awaited update for many outdoor enthusiasts.

What are Class 1 E-Bikes?

Class 1 e-bikes are equipped with a motor that provides assistance only when the rider is pedaling. This means that they offer a boost to cyclists without removing the physical effort involved in biking, making them an appealing option for various demographics. Here are some key features of Class 1 e-bikes:

  • Pedal-assist up to 20 mph
  • Silent operation
  • No throttle control
  • Environmentally friendly transportation

Benefits of E-Biking in Parks

Allowing Class 1 e-bikes on all trails not only promotes recreational activities but also has several advantages:

  • Increased Accessibility: E-bikes make biking feasible for people of different fitness levels and ages.
  • Encouraging Exploration: More trails can be enjoyed without the fear of fatigue, inviting riders to venture into areas they may not have considered.
  • Environmental Impact: Promoting e-bikes helps reduce reliance on motor vehicles, contributing to lower carbon emissions.

Preparing for Your Next Adventure

Before hitting the trails, here are a few tips for a safe and enjoyable experience with your Class 1 e-bike:

  • Ensure your bike is well-maintained and battery charged.
  • Familiarize yourself with trail maps and conditions.
  • Wear appropriate safety gear, including a helmet.
  • Be mindful of other trail users and practice good trail etiquette.
